Transaction 60b3954034b9c1de24816f8bd16d9e6babe77b08ef234477217a140972935978
1 Input
1 Output
-
60b3954034b9c1de24816f8bd16d9e6babe77b08ef234477217a140972935978:0
- value
- 470857
- script pubkey
- OP_0 OP_PUSHBYTES_20 38d59f1207f38ba08e37763de5f33730f8230cdd
- address
- bc1q8r2e7ys87w96pr3hwc77tuehxruzxrxaw69e5k